Pinterest Success!

I found this yummy looking recipe on Pinterest a few weeks ago but needed a lazy weekend morning before I could make it! After a wonderful Saturday of Clemson-ness (1-0 win for soccer in double overtime vs South Carolina and a 26-19 win for football over Auburn) I finally had a morning off!

So what better way to celebrate all three things then with ciniminis!


I must say I didn't really read/follow the steps that were laid out because I was so excited to pop them in the oven! But ... I would suggest rolling the dough as they did - because mine didn't seem to stick together very well when cutting them. And ...add a little splash of vanilla to the melted butter before you brush it on! Sweet Kick! While these minis were baking in the oven, I did follow the recipe for the maple icing. This was the perfect mixture and had plenty to double dip the minis leftover in the kitchen!
I think these will be added to the bed and breakfast recipe collection! I would venture to say that these can be made ahead of time by preparing the dough and wrapping it in wax paper and freezing it or refrigerating it over night to make the morning of even quicker!
